Approval of Madhya Pradesh proposal under NITI Aayog’s State Support Mission


Bhopal

Commissioner, Economic Statistics Shri Rishi Garg informed that the Government of India has approved the proposal of Madhya Pradesh government under the State Support Mission of NITI Aayog to Rs 1.23 crore for the financial year 2024-25. This acceptance is an important step towards strengthening entrepreneurship, data-operated governance, economic growth, climate adaptation and impact evaluation in the state. He said that this decision was taken after detailed deliberations and cooperation between Madhya Pradesh State NITI Aayog and NITI Aayog. This has strengthened the commitment to realize the dream of the state’s developed Madhya Pradesh and developed India @2047.

Commissioner Shri Garg said that there are 3 major pillars of this acceptance, which will accelerate women-leadership enterprise development by promoting women’s entrepreneurship platform (WEP-MP) policy reforms, strategic partnerships and a dedicated digital platform. Madhya Pradesh State Data Analysis Platform (SDAP) will be developed in collaboration with the National Data Analytics Platform (NDAP) of NITI Aayog. This initiative will integrate multi-regional dataset to support evidence-based policy making, improve the program monitoring and ensure better allocation of resources.

Growth-hub initiative (G-Hub) focuses on promoting economic growth in identified areas. The goal of G-Hub is to create an analogous development roadmap that gives impetus to regional economic development. Climate favorable action plan (C) will be created to support climate adaptation and control strategies, which will suit Net Zero 2070 and Sustainable Development Goals. Monitoring, evaluation and impact assessment unit empowering data-based good governance through monitoring and evaluation of state policies and programs. The Madhya Pradesh government on inclusive development, innovation and entrepreneurship is in line with the extensive policy and approach.

Commissioner, Mr. Garg informed that with this approval, the Government of Madhya Pradesh will now move towards effective implementation of these initiatives. This will ensure that programs get institutional support and necessary resources. For this, the state will cooperate with NITI Aayog in the areas of knowledge sharing, capacity building and technical support, which will prepared a strong growth structure.
